我正在尝试从SVN存储库中检出代码,在提供凭据和存储库地址后,它无法提供以下错误。
无法完成操作。 (NSURLErrorDomain错误-1012。)
以下在控制台中:
IDESourceControlAuthentication:无法从中删除密码 keychain:Error Domain = DVTSecErrorDomain Code = -25300“指定的 无法在钥匙串中找到项目。“UserInfo = 0x7fe7f5320860 {NSLocalizedDescription =在。中找不到指定的项目 钥匙串。}
请注意,它在Xcode 4.6上工作正常,并在更新到Xcode 5后开始给我错误。
答案 0 :(得分:4)
使用命令行工具连接一次并永久接受服务器证书。之后你不会有任何问题。
只需像svn info一样运行一个svn命令,你应该看到如下所示
svn info https://svn.codespot.com/a/eclipselabs.org/xtext-utils/subprojects/unittesting/branches
验证“https://svn.codespot.com:443”的服务器证书时出错:
证书不是由受信任的机构颁发的。使用
指纹手动验证证书!
证书信息:
主机名:* .googlecode.com
有效期:2011年2月16日星期三格林威治标准时间00:27:28直至2012年2月16日星期四00:37:28 GMT
发行人:Google Inc,美国
指纹:34:4b:90:e7:e3:36:81:0d:52:1f:10:c0:4c:98:66:90:4a:9e:05:c9
(R)弹出,接受(t)暂时或接受(p)永久性?
永久或暂时接受继续。
但是我强烈推荐任何其他subversion客户端应用程序或命令行工具,它们比Xcode更可靠。